Chelsea starlet Callum Hudson-Odoi netted a brace as England Under-21’s defeated Austria.
The 18-year-old gave England their opener against Austria with a fine volley, he found himself unmarked in the box and expertly finished off a cross from wing-back Max Aarons.
Hudson-Odoi bagged his first goal at U21 level having netted five for the U17 at the FIFA U-17 World Cup in 2017.
The young winger has made two senior appearances, debuting against the Czech Republic.
An Achilles injury from last April sidelined Hudson for the start of the season, though he has returned to make two appearances this term.
But unlike in-form pair Tammy Abraham and Mason Mount, returning Hudson-Odoi was not selected for the Three Lions first-team.
His opener 12 minutes in was improved on the 28th minute after Eddie Nketiah converted from a corner.
The Arsenal striker, on loan at Leeds, then flicked home another header to make it 3-0.
